Stay Safe this St. Patrick’s Day

St. Patrick’s Day is known for many things — shamrocks, leprechauns, that pot of gold — but it also carries an unfortunate reputation for being one of the biggest binge drinking holidays of the year.

With St. Patrick’s Day just a few days away, The Beattie Law Firm is reminding drivers to not get behind the wheel if they have been drinking.

In Iowa, a blood alcohol concentration of .08 or more makes it unlawful to operate a motor vehicle, yet drivers still make the decision to drink and drive. The cost of this decision may be exacted in many ways from a fatality to a DUI.

Don’t become another statistic and drink responsibly on St. Patrick’s Day. Remember to:

  • Put a plan in place to safely get home
  • Designate a sober driver or have numbers for a cab ready
  • Do not get into a car with a drunk driver
  • If you feel someone is too intoxicated to drive, help make arrangements for that person to get home safely
